Full PTFE plate sheet operation electrolytic cell

Full PTFE plate sheet operation electrolytic cell

1. The electrolytic cell is made of polytetrafluoroethylene


2. The electrolytic cell is divided into upper and lower layers, the upper layer is the cell body, and the lower layer is the fixed backing plate.


3. The electrolytic cell compresses the working electrode sample by tightening the surrounding screws


4. The operation of the electrolytic cell. The working electrode sheet is a sheet-shaped working electrode, and the sample installation is simple and convenient, easy to disassemble, and easy to handle.


5. The electrolytic cell can be used for the electrochemical experiment before the sample is scanned by the electron microscope, or for the corrosion test of the coating during the corrosion test


6. The bottom of the electrolytic cell has a round hole with a fixed area of ​​1 square centimeter (the required size can be customized according to requirements), and an O ring that can be sealed


7. After placing the sample in the round hole, adjust and tighten the screw on the top of the cell body to compress the working sample to achieve a sealing effect


8. The conductive link of the working electrode of the electrolytic cell adopts the principle of sticking copper tape with the working sample to conduct the sample conduction. The copper tape is convenient to use and easy to replace after corrosion, which can better ensure the conductivity.


9. Copper tape: need to be purchased separately


10. Participating electrode: silver silver chloride, saturated calomel (need to be purchased separately)


11. Contrast electrode: platinum column, platinum sheet (need to be purchased separately)


12. Working electrode: sample to be tested (self-prepared)


13. The electrolytic cell and the electrode holder have a better effect when used together
